A top police official
here in the Visayas confirmed reports that Bohol gets 110 more police officers,
but the reinforcement goes all the way to the country's first tourist police detachment
here. Nevertheless,
the local Philippine National Police (PNP) officials here admit the move would
be a great help as it largely contributes to police visibility at a time when
police and population ratio hangs at 1:1100. | Police
Regional Director Ronaldo Roderos confirmed reports that the new cops would be
deployed here, and they would be manning tourist police detachments set up in
key spots in the province. Aside
from the tourist cops, General Roderos also talked about the formation of a local
Special Weapons and Tactics Team (SWAT), which is impending. He
reported that the Bohol team is already on the neuro-psychiatric tests before
the formal training could commence. Outgoing
Police Director General Avelino Razon is slated to come to Bohol ext week to formally
launch the new SWAT team, Bohol Capitol sources revealed last week. It
was not clear however if the 110 new cops include those to be assigned at the
soon to be formed SWAT team. At a press conference after the summit opening
ceremonies, PCSupt Roderos said "the PNP is mandated to provide the personnel
support" to the Bohol innovation in putting up tourist police detachments
in key tourism stops. The
tourist police is a new concept of community policing where cops would be deployed
in tourist areas both for crime prevention and for tourist assistance. The
tourist police is one of the main reasons why Central Visayas rates high in the
annual search for the country's best peace and order councils, said National Police
Commission Regional Director Bernardo Calibo, in an earlier interview. Roderos,
who along with Deputy Director General Jesus Versoza and still a handful; of key
police brass is attending the 5th National Biennial Summit on Women in Policing
at the Bohol Plaza Resort from September 11-13. The
confirmation also elicited positive response from the local police forces who
aired elation about the fact that police visibility especially in tourist circuits
is largely enhanced. Here,
with police force totally outnumbered in crime prevention ratio, residents have
asked for more police visibility as deterrent force to crimes. (rachiu/PIA) |
